- The distance between Luxemburg City, Luxembourg and Conakry, Guinea is approximately 4,817 km or 2,993 mi.
- To reach Luxemburg City in this distance one would set out from Conakry bearing 18.7°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Luxemburg City bearing 29.2° or NNE .
- Luxemburg City has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Conakry has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am).
- Luxemburg City is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Conakry is in or near the tropical wet for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 17.9 °C (32.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 14.7 °C (26.5°F) more in Luxemburg City.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 2908.4 mm (114.5 in) less which is equivalent to 2908.4 l/m² (71.38 US gal/ft²) or 29,084,000 l/ha (3,109,273 US gal/ac) less. About 1/4 as much.
- There are 296 fewer hours of sunlight per year in Luxemburg City. In whichever way circa 0h 50' less per day or about 5/6 as many.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 33.3° lower in Luxemburg City than in Conakry.
- Relative humidity levels are 3.9%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 16.7°C (30.1°F) lower.
